๐ฐ The Khmer Empire lasted from the 9th to the 15th centuries, peaking in the 12th century.
๐ It extended over much of Southeast Asia, including present-day Cambodia, Thailand, Laos, and Vietnam.
๐ Angkor Wat, the world's largest religious monument, was constructed during the Khmer Empire, originally dedicated to the Hindu god Vishnu.
๐ง The empire was known for its sophisticated water management systems that included reservoirs and canals.
โ๏ธ The empire's most significant ruler, Jayavarman II, proclaimed himself as a god-king in 802 AD.
๐ฟ The Khmer developed a unique form of architecture that blended religious and cultural elements, often featuring intricate carvings.
๐ The decline of the Khmer Empire was influenced by internal conflicts and the rise of neighboring kingdoms.
๐ Initially a Hindu empire, the Khmer shifted to Buddhism in the 13th century.
๐๏ธ The capital city of Angkor was a thriving urban center with a population estimated to be over 1 million at its height.
๐ The discovery of Angkor in the 19th century helped revive interest in the Khmer Empire's history and culture.
